Call recording: official list of supported models & ROM versions - General Topics

UPDATE (03/23/2009 9:46 PM CET): MAJOR ANNOUNCEMENT:
it seems you only have to download and execute the CAB file linked from the first post of http://forum.xda-developers.com/showthread.php?t=493118 (I've also mirrored it at http://www.winmobiletech.com/sekalaiset/2 Way Recording.cab ). That is, you don't need to give a try to the previous methods; you don't need to read the linked (e.g., Touch HD) threads either to learn how to set up the previous hacks, what they do, what their restrictions are etc.
MORE INFO / LINKS on what apps you should use for call recording, the legality issues etc.: http://forum.xda-developers.com/showthread.php?t=497066
LIST OF ROM VERSIONS / HANDSETS SURELY WORKING WITH THE ABOVE-MENTIONED CAB ( http://forum.xda-developers.com/showthread.php?t=493118) :
HTC Touch Pro, latest official ROM upgrade (using Vito Touch)
Touch HD (Blackstone) with ROM 1.56.401 WWE (see http://forum.xda-developers.com/showpost.php?p=3764261&postcount=134 )
HTC TRINITY, ROM Team CV93+Oggi WM 6.5 OS 21193 (there is a report of the opposite behaviour, though; see http://forum.xda-developers.com/showpost.php?p=3761101&postcount=133 )
HTC Artemis: original HTC WM6 WWE ROM + 3.34.90 radio (using Vito Audio Notes 1.37)
HTC Wizard: character’s AMP ( http://forum.xda-developers.com/showpost.php?p=2077663&postcount=9 ; tested with Resco, VITO and PMRecorder); WM 6 TNT ROM (tested with Resco)
HTC Vox (s710) WM Standard smartphone running the official, non-cooked ROM update released in January 2008
HTC Kaiser: SimpleOS Xtralite v2.1, HyperDragon 4th Feb, PDA Corner Ultimate v17, v19 & v20, Anryl's 15/3 6.S rom, AthineOS WWE, WM6.5 betas. (HyperDragon and PDA Corner tested with HTC Voice Recorder and VITO Audio Notes as recorders, rest confirmed with VITO Audio Notes). Dutty's WM6.1 WWE (ROM Date: 04/29/08; Radio: 1.65.14.06) is also reported to work with the Registry Edit and Vito AudioNotes.
HTC Universal, [Tomal v8.7] WM6.1 New Build: 21028.1.6.0 ( http://forum.xda-developers.com/showthread.php?t=487384 ) works with one Universal but not on another. The difference seems to be only the rebrander (O2 working / i-mate not working); everything else identical, even the radio ROM version (Also see discussion below).
CDMA Touch Pro: see http://forum.xda-developers.com/showpost.php?p=3685592&postcount=111
HTC Touch Diamond2 (Topaz): 2_Way_Plus_InCall_Recording cab; Rom 1.39.404.1 (47382) NLD; tested with Resco Audio Recorder 4.52.
LIST OF ROM VERSIONS / HANDSETS NOT WORKING WITH THE ABOVE-MENTIONED CAB:
HTC Universal running Tomal’s 8.5 cooked WM 6.1 ROM ( http://forum.xda-developers.com/showthread.php?t=454906 ) and the original, official ROM.
HTC Hermes WM6.1 Josh Koss Winter Light (and Vito Audio Notes Touch); Josh's V15; 21109-based own ROM (radio 1.54.07.00) and Josh's V15 and CRC's 13.3 with radio versions 1.50.00.00 and 1.56.70.11 (Vito notes). In addition, TAI's v10 with 1.54.30.10 radio; Official Telstra 3.62.305.5 with radio 1.54.30.10; HTC official 3.54.255.3 with 1.48.00.10 radio; latest Orange SPV3100 WM5 (yes, 5) 2.11.61.3 with 1.38.00.01 radio (all of them tested with Vito 1.37).
Sprint Touch Pro (ROM: 1.03.651.3 Date:09/12/08; Radio: 1.03.15F; Hardware Ver: 0002)
HTC Touch HD with ROM versions 1.14 (e.g. 1.14.401.3 WWE); nevertheless, 1.19 is stated to be working (but still not confirmed 100% in this thread)
Palm Treo Pro
HTC BlueAngel, running WM6.5 build 21189 x5 by sun_dream

As many of you may already noticed, there are already some reports on getting ICR (call recording) working on some models and ROM versions; for example, Touch HD, Kaiser and Raphael (CDMA-specific thread HERE; reported success with for example the new 5.05 leaked WWE ROM?)
Please post your results (phone model + exact ROM version [preferably with a link to the ROM cooker, if it’s a cooked ROM] + what you installed) in this thread; I’ll try to maintain a full compatibility list based on your input. Make absolute sure you only post anything if you’re 100% certain both parties are recorded and it’s not sound bleeding that makes the other party hearable. (The easiest way of making sure this isn’t the case is either turning down the volume or using a Bluetooth headset – then, the microphone of your handset won’t pick up anything from the other party.)

If you installed to 2_Way_Recording cab then you need to use a 3rd party program such as Voice Recorder or Vito Audio Notes to record the conversation. Audio Notes is better since you can set it to automatically record all conversations. I think it drains the battery a bit though so I took it off auto and linked it to a hardware button so I can record only the conversations I need to quickly.

Doesn't work on a Sprint TP with a stock rom (11/11/08 - 1.03.651.4).
Just installing the cab doesn't record the other party (faint sound, most likely coming through the mic).
Wavedev.dll seems to be incompatible with this rom - recording of any kind doesn't work.

3.02 ROMs preferred over 3.08 ROMs (WM 6.1)

Most of the newly released builds are on top of 3.08 ROM which renders them unusable for me:
- TCMP/FLV problems (crash.txt)
- Esmertec JBed problems (most of them - crash when launching midlets)
- SRS WOW HD problems: device becomes silent until uninstalled, sound is crappy without any processing on my headphones...
None of the mentioned problems applies to 3.02 ROMs.
Tried 8 different ROMs and I want to share my findings: if you want most of your device - choose one of the 3.02 ROMs (Sleuth for instance) and avoid 3.08 ROMs.
